Nestled within the charming landscapes of Monmouthshire, Caldicot Train Station serves as a quiet gateway to both local destinations and broader reaches across UK railways. If you’re planning your travel through the Welsh borders, Caldicot offers a quaint start or stop to your journey, even if it lacks some of the amenities you might find at larger stations.
Caldicot may not have a ticket office, but it compensates with easily accessible ticket machines that accept all major debit and credit cards for those last-minute travel purchases. If you bought your ticket online, you could collect it swiftly at these machines. While smartcards aren’t issued here, validators are available for those traveling with them.
As with many smaller stations, Caldicot’s facilities are limited. There are no waiting rooms or first-class lounges, but you will find seating areas available for those waiting to board. For safety and assurance, CCTV cameras monitor the premises, although luggage storage and customer help points are absent.
Accessibility is paramount at Caldicot station, categorized as B2 due to partial step-free access. The ticket machines are touchscreen and accessible, providing ease for different users. However, wheelchair users may encounter challenges with the steep ramps from Station Road to the platforms. Although there aren't designated drop-off or pick-up points for those with impaired mobility, travelers can leverage the Passenger Assist service to make prior arrangements for aid.
Caldicot station links with various transport options to ensure your journey goes beyond the rail tracks. The main connection for onward travel is the rail replacement service, which requires passengers to wait at designated bus stops on Longfellow Road. While there are no bicycle hire facilities directly at the station, the absence of cycle storage might be a consideration for cycling enthusiasts. Furthermore, the station doesn’t provide taxis, car hire, or parking facilities, so plan your travel connections accordingly.

The station offers a range of amenities to ensure a comfortable journey. The ticket office is open daily, with hours stretching from early morning to evening on weekdays and slightly reduced hours on Sundays. For those who prefer self-service, ticket machines are available, and they are equipped for both cash and card transactions. Collecting tickets purchased online is a breeze here, thanks to the well-placed ticket machines.
Accessibility is a key feature at Shipley. The station boasts step-free access to certain areas, although temporary lift outages can occur. Passengers should always account for a bit of extra time to move between platforms, especially outside staffed hours. The station also supports hearing-impaired travelers with induction loops available. Although the facilities might not include accessible toilets, there's a provision for baby changing facilities and sheltered bicycle storage with CCTV coverage to ensure security.
Connecting from Shipley station to other transport modes is straightforward. Located conveniently, there is a taxi rank just outside the station offering services, including wheelchair-accessible minibuses from local firms. If buses are your preferred means of transport, you can connect via the bus line at 0871 200 2233. Although the station doesn't support bicycle hire services, it is well-prepped with sufficient cycle racks and lockers to facilitate cycling commuters.
For rail replacement services, pick-up and drop-off points are found in the station's car park. This ease of connectivity makes commuting and traveling a stress-free experience, whether you're planning a local trip or venturing further afield.
